The Wall Street Journal Editorial Board cited Wirepoints’ Report Card data in their piece condemning Evanston Township High School’s attempt to return to “separate but equal” by restricting certain AP classes to specific races.

It doesn’t have anything to do with the quality of education? According to data from Wirepoints, in Evanston District 65 that feeds ETHS, 32% of 8th grade students are reading at grade level, while 100% of district teachers are rated as “excellent or proficient” on the Illinois Report Card from the state Board of Education.
